DMA Rank模式和Bcast模式疑问



  • 有两个疑问,Rank模式是每行任意一个从核发起DMA请求,将数据从主核传输到发起请求的从核再分发到同行其他从核,还是直接主存发送到同行其他从核?Bcast模式是任意一个从核发起请求将数据传到从核再通过mesh grid进行分发还是直接由主存发送到64从核?请教各位大佬。



  • @段晓辉 帮忙解释一下吧~



  • RANK_MODE的具体实现拿不太准.
    理论上应该是核组接口取到数据并填充LDM的.
    BCAST也是核组接口取到数据并填充LDM, 本质上从核只需要发起请求.

    大体流程应该是:
    从核-->核组接口 (发送DMA请求)
    核组接口-->存控 (解包DMA请求并发出访存请求)
    存控-->内存 (取数据)
    存控-->核组接口 (传输取到的数据)
    核组接口-->从核传输代理 (该从核需要的数据)
    从核传输代理-->LDM (写入数据)
    


  • 此回复已被删除!

登录后回复